Great scout campsite, large open grassy field and big area of woodland. Perfect for bivi and hammock camping in the wood, or group camp in the field. The site team have been working on the trees which has opened up the area around the main buildings. Popular with DofE groups, but always a quiet spot to be found.

As part of the Scouts organization you get cheaper prices for your expeditions. I did my gold award expedition here and the venue is brilliant. There's plenty of toilets, a huge field for larger groups and a long stretch of woodland, brilliant for hammock camps and campfires. Will definitely be visiting again at some point.
